A private school in New York City located on the upper east side. Providing a Jesuit education, Loyola remains to this day a recognized institution of excellence. Although the school is known for its warm and welcoming atmosphere, it is also known for it's strict disciplinary code of conduct. Like any other high school, there are kids who drink and party, it's unavoidable, but it's not as if the entire school is a constant night club. And like any other high school, if students are caught carrying llegal substances, the administration will take action, but they are normally willing to work with the students.
